I have been able to pick Klingon up fairly easy so far and have begun 
constructing simple sentences, however - there is one thing that I don't 
understand.
The word "Love" correctly appears in the Klingon dictionary as a noun. 
However, since it is a noun, one cannot attach a verb prefix such as "qa" 
(I-you) to it to produce "qabang" (I love you). So how is such a phrase 
achieved in Klingon?
